HARARE – City Parking chief executive Simon Muzviyo has graduated with a Doctor of Philosophy (PhD) from the University of Zambia, adding a major academic milestone to his growing list of professional achievements.
Dr Muzviyo’s PhD thesis focused on
“The effect of innovation on financial performance of firms listed on the Zimbabwe Stock Exchange.”
The City Parking boss is credited, among other things, with recently leading his company to ISO 9001:2015 certification as part of its wide modernisation drive and overseeing technological upgrades across the firm’s operations.
